Educational work:
A natural educationalist, Barak Tal dedicates much of his time to teaching the young musicians.He is a Faculty Member of The Buchman-Mehta School of Music, Tel-Aviv University, where he works with conducting students. He is the conductor of the Givatayim Conservatory Orchestra, Beer-Sheva Conservatory Orchestra, and also conducts many others young orchestras in Israel and in Europe. He works with young outstanding musicians, giving them opportunities to perform as soloists with professional orchestras.
